Why Consider Window and Door Replacement?
There are a number of compelling factors to replace doors and windows. Here are some of the most considerable benefits:

Energy Efficiency: Older windows and doors typically include single-pane glass and insufficient seals, resulting in energy loss. Modern choices generally integrate double or triple-pane glass and improved insulation, lowering heating & cooling expenses.

Aesthetic Appeal: New windows and aluminium doors and windows can drastically enhance the curb appeal of a home. Homeowners can select designs, colors, and completes that complement their property's style, thus increasing its market appeal.

Increased Security: Modern windows and doors with windows included advanced locking systems and shatter-resistant glass, improving the security and security of the home.

Sound Reduction: Upgraded doors and windows also help lessen outside noise, creating a more peaceful indoor environment.

Maintenance Requirements: Older wood windows and doors typically need regular upkeep. Newer materials, such as vinyl and fiberglass, normally demand less maintenance.

Replacing windows and doors includes a number of crucial steps. Here's what property owners can normally expect:

Assessment: Begin by assessing the present state of your windows and doors. Search for indications of damage, drafts, or condensation.

Budgeting: Determine a spending plan for your project. Costs will differ depending on materials, labor, and the number of windows or doors you are changing.

Picking Materials and Styles: Research various materials and designs that fit your home's looks and energy efficiency requirements. Consulting with experts can assist in making proper options.

Working with Professionals: Unless you are experienced in home improvement, employing a qualified specialist or supplier is a good idea. Examine evaluations, request for quotes, and ensure they have the essential licenses.

Installation: Professional installers will get rid of the old doors and windows and change them with the new items. Correct setup is crucial to guarantee optimal efficiency.

Final Inspection: After installation, a final evaluation needs to guarantee everything is functional and properly sealed.
Cost Considerations
The costs of changing windows and doors can differ commonly depending on a number of factors, such as:

Type and Material: Higher-quality products normally come at a higher price. Vinyl is typically more budget-friendly, while wood and fiberglass can be more expensive.

Size and Number: Larger windows or upvc doors with windows and a higher number of replacements increase total expenses.

Setup: Professional setup includes labor expenses. Doing it yourself might conserve cash however can risk below average results without experience.

A basic estimate for window replacement can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window upvc door, while door replacements may vary from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500 depending upon the factors pointed out.
Frequently asked questions About Window and Door Replacement1. How often should windows and doors be changed?
While the life-span varies based on materials and ecological elements, windows generally last about 15-30 years, while doors can last up to 50 years with appropriate upkeep.
2. Can I replace windows myself?
While DIY replacement is possible, employing professionals is recommended for optimum setup and efficiency, especially for bigger or more complex jobs.
3. Are energy-efficient windows worth the investment?
Yes, while the upfront expense might be greater, energy-efficient windows can considerably lower heating & cooling costs and may offer rebates from utility companies.
4. How can I make sure an excellent setup?
Pick a licensed and insured professional, read evaluations, request for referrals, and ensure they follow finest practices during the setup process.
5. What are the signs that I need to change my windows or doors?
Look for draftiness, condensation buildup in between panes, obvious fractures or damages, and trouble in opening or closing.
